(2Z,4E)-2-(3,4-dimethoxybenzylidene)-5-(3,4-dimethoxyphenyl)pent-4-enal

Base Information
  • Chemical Name:(2Z,4E)-2-(3,4-dimethoxybenzylidene)-5-(3,4-dimethoxyphenyl)pent-4-enal
  • CAS No.:1360819-99-3
  • Molecular Formula:C22H24O5
  • Molecular Weight:368.43

Technology Process of (2Z,4E)-2-(3,4-dimethoxybenzylidene)-5-(3,4-dimethoxyphenyl)pent-4-enal

There total 4 articles about (2Z,4E)-2-(3,4-dimethoxybenzylidene)-5-(3,4-dimethoxyphenyl)pent-4-enal which guide to synthetic route it. synthetic route:
Guidance literature:
(2Z,4E)-2-(3,4-dimethoxybenzylidene)-5-(3,4-dimethoxyphenyl)pent-4-enenitrile; With diisobutylaluminium hydride; In hexane; toluene; at 20 ℃; for 16h;
With toluene-4-sulfonic acid; In tetrahydrofuran; hexane; toluene; for 0.0833333h; optical yield given as %de;
DOI:10.1002/ejoc.201101235
Guidance literature:
Multi-step reaction with 3 steps
1.1: tetrahydrofuran; diethyl ether / 0.83 h / 0 °C
2.1: palladium diacetate; silver carbonate / N,N-dimethyl-formamide / 12 h / 50 °C
3.1: diisobutylaluminium hydride / hexane; toluene / 16 h / 20 °C
3.2: 0.08 h
With palladium diacetate; diisobutylaluminium hydride; silver carbonate; In tetrahydrofuran; diethyl ether; hexane; N,N-dimethyl-formamide; toluene;
DOI:10.1002/ejoc.201101235
Guidance literature:
Multi-step reaction with 4 steps
1.1: 1,4-diaza-bicyclo[2.2.2]octane / 1,4-dioxane; water / 48 h / 20 °C
2.1: tetrahydrofuran; diethyl ether / 0.83 h / 0 °C
3.1: palladium diacetate; silver carbonate / N,N-dimethyl-formamide / 12 h / 50 °C
4.1: diisobutylaluminium hydride / hexane; toluene / 16 h / 20 °C
4.2: 0.08 h
With 1,4-diaza-bicyclo[2.2.2]octane; palladium diacetate; diisobutylaluminium hydride; silver carbonate; In tetrahydrofuran; 1,4-dioxane; diethyl ether; hexane; water; N,N-dimethyl-formamide; toluene; 1.1: Baylis-Hillman reaction;
DOI:10.1002/ejoc.201101235
